Abstract
A position shift apparatus having an actuator section for moving up and down a magnetic head through a screw feeding, and a control section in which, when the screw feeding is made in the up direction, it is made by a given distance up to target position and, when in the down direction, it is made beyond the target position, and then is again made by the distance exceeding the target position in the up direction. Even if the head is positioned on either the lower or the upper side, the head is screw-fed toward the target position always in the up direction.
